Where summer events become extraordinary
Full air conditioning and heating throughout the Glass House — a guest comfort feature that makes The Clementine genuinely enjoyable across the full range of British summer conditions.
Climate control is one of those features that matters most when you need it and disappears when you don't — which is exactly how it should work. It's a guest comfort feature, built into the Glass House to ensure that the setting remains as enjoyable at 30°C on a July afternoon as it is at 15°C on a May evening.
A glass structure without air conditioning can become genuinely uncomfortable for guests within hours on a warm summer day. With it, the Glass House remains cool, fresh, and pleasant regardless of what the season brings. Heating ensures the same applies in the other direction — late evenings and early-season events stay warm without guests reaching for their coats.
It's included with every venue hire. No upgrade required, no conversation needed. Guest comfort at The Clementine is not optional.

Questions& answers
Is there mobile phone signal on site?
Mobile signal is available on site, though coverage varies by network provider. Suppliers should consider backup options for connectivity-dependent systems.
What happens if a supplier causes damage to the venue?
Suppliers are liable for any damage caused during setup, event, or derig, covered under their Public Liability Insurance. Damage must be reported immediately; costs for repair/replacement will be charged.
Can suppliers stay on site during the event?
Yes. Suppliers remain on site as needed. Green room access depends on host designation. Suppliers not required in guest areas can remain in their vehicle or visit other public facilities on the estate.
What are the health and safety requirements for suppliers?
All suppliers must hold current Public Liability Insurance and Employers' Liability Insurance. RAMS may be required depending on the nature of the work.
Is there supplier parking?
Suppliers park in the guest car park. No vehicles are to be parked within the venue space, with the exception of vehicles required for guest services (e.g., golf carts) agreed in advance.
